CI note — Veldrun report exports: Nightly export job drifts one hour after DST. Cause: runner container pinned to a fixed offset, not a zone. Fix: set zone to the tenant's configured region in the export step, rebuild the image, rerun the failed job. Confirm timestamps match the source ledger. After the rerun passes, record the token printed below.

session token of kahag-bawip = htk6_729d08

Subject: Undo/redo landing in Sketchloom 2.4

Welcome aboard. Quick context before you touch the history stack: undo/redo in the Sketchloom diagram editor is command-based, not snapshot-based. Every canvas mutation goes through the CommandLedger, which records an inverse operation. Redo replays from the same ledger, so never mutate nodes directly or the stack desyncs. Group drags are coalesced into one entry after 300ms idle. Tests live under history_spec; run them before any PR. The current build token is noted right below.

session token of tagug-bahip = htk3_cd9

Subject: DR drill tonight — Shrinkray CLI

Hey on-call,

Quick heads up: we're running the disaster-recovery drill for Shrinkray, the batch image-resize CLI, at 21:00. Expect the job queue in the Farholt region to go dark for ~20 minutes — that's us, don't panic. If the restore step asks you to unlock the artifact store, the passphrase is below.

vault phrase of yaduf-yajop = lamath-kelix-aldion-zorius-ulaox-eliax-gorox-norok-fenael-fenath-julael-pelius-belius-druion

### Validator Plugins

The Brackenfell ingestion service loads data validators as plugins at startup, resolving them by declared schema version. Maintainers should note that plugins are sandboxed per tenant and must be idempotent, since the loader may invoke them twice during failover. Registration order matters only for validators sharing a schema prefix. The full plugin contract and lifecycle documentation is kept on the internal page below.

dashboard of bagep-taguf = https://vault.nelvrodata.internal/ticket